Requested to sum up 2022 in a phrase, the worldwide public was near-unanimous in its selection of phrase.
Oxford Dictionaries mentioned Monday that “goblin mode” has been chosen by a web-based vote as its phrase of the yr.
It defines the time period as “a sort of habits which is unapologetically self-indulgent, lazy, slovenly, or grasping, sometimes in a method that rejects social norms or expectations.”
First seen on Twitter in 2009, “goblin mode” gained reputation in 2022 as folks around the globe emerged with uncertainty from lockdowns made obligatory due to the COVID-19 pandemic.

“Given the yr we’ve simply skilled, ‘goblin mode’ resonates with all of us who’re feeling just a little overwhelmed at this level,” mentioned Casper Grathwohl, the president of Oxford Languages, the creator of the Oxford English Dictionary.
“It’s a reduction to acknowledge that we’re not at all times the idealised, curated selves that we’re inspired to current on our Instagram and TikTok feeds,” he continued.
Grathwohl pointed to the rise of platforms reminiscent of BeReal, the place customers share photos of their unedited selves, typically capturing self-indulgent moments in goblin mode.
“Persons are embracing their inside goblin, and voters selecting ‘goblin mode’ because the phrase of the yr tells us the idea is probably going right here to remain,” he mentioned.
The phrase of the yr is meant to replicate “the ethos, temper, or preoccupations of the previous 12 months”.
For the primary time, this yr’s successful phrase was chosen by a public vote, from amongst three finalists chosen by Oxford Languages lexicographers: goblin mode, metaverse and the hashtag IStandWith.
Regardless of being comparatively unknown offline, goblin mode was the overwhelming favorite, successful 93 p.c of the greater than 340,000 votes forged.
The selection is extra proof of a world unsettled after years of pandemic turmoil, and by the large adjustments in behaviour and politics introduced by social media.
Final week Merriam-Webster introduced that its phrase of the yr is “gaslighting” – psychological manipulation meant to make an individual query the validity of their very own ideas.
In 2021, the Oxford phrase of the yr was “vax” and Merriam-Webster’s was “vaccine”.
